The Patient Services Representative performs various front desk duties in a medical office, including accurately registering and checking patients in and out, managing appointment scheduling, and handling patient payments and financial arrangements. Key tasks also involve maintaining patient flow, communicating with the back office, answering phones, and preparing daily financial reports and deposits.

JOB TITLE: Patient Services Representative (PSR)
DEPARTMENT: Medical Center
REPORTS TO: Practice Manager
STATUS: Non-exempt
Compensation: $17.40 is the starting rate hourly for the position. The starting rate has the potential to go up depending on years of relevant medical front desk/ office administration experience.
SUMMARY:
Performs a variety of front desk functions in a medical office to include registering patients,
making appointments, and processing patient payments by performing the following duties.

PHYSICAL DEMANDS:
The physical demands described here are representative of those that must be met by an
employ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able
acc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
While performing the duties of this job, the employee is frequently required to stand; walk; use
hands to finger, handle, or feel; reach with hands and arms and talk or hear. The employee is
occasionally required to sit and stoop, kneel, crouch, or crawl. The employee must regularly lift
and /or move up to 25 pounds.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ision,
distance vision, peripheral vision, depth perception and ability to adjust focus.
